United States Payroll Services - Market Share Analysis, Industry Trends & Statistics, Growth Forecasts (2025 - 2030)

Market Report I 2025-04-28 I 150 Pages I Mordor Intelligence

The United States Payroll Services Market size is estimated at USD 8.44 billion in 2025, and is expected to reach USD 11.06 billion by 2030, at a CAGR of 5.54% during the forecast period (2025-2030).

The US payroll services market, a vital industry aiding businesses in managing payroll and financial processes, has seen remarkable growth and evolution. Companies increasingly turn to specialized services and technology-driven solutions to streamline payroll operations, reduce errors, and comply with intricate tax laws.

The complexity of payroll administration stands out as a primary driver for the US market. Businesses grapple with ensuring compliance due to the maze of tax codes and reporting requirements across different government levels. Consequently, many opt for specialized payroll providers, entrusting them to navigate these complexities, minimize errors, and avoid penalties.

Technology, especially cloud-based solutions, is reshaping the US payroll landscape. These innovative software platforms offer businesses enhanced flexibility, automation, and accessibility. They not only streamline payroll processes but also empower employees with self-service options and real-time reporting, boosting overall efficiency.

Furthermore, regulatory adherence remains a cornerstone of the US payroll services market. Providers vigilantly monitor evolving tax and labor laws, ensuring their clients, especially smaller businesses lacking in-house expertise, remain compliant and informed.

United States Payroll Services Market Trends

Rise of Gig Economy Influencing US Payroll Services

The gig economy is reshaping the US payroll services landscape. This economy is marked by a surge in freelancers, independent contractors, and temporary workers, diverging from traditional employment structures. Unlike their traditional counterparts, gig workers often present more intricate payroll demands. They juggle multiple income streams, work non-standard hours, and navigate varied compensation schemes. In response, payroll service providers are tailoring specialized solutions. These offerings range from adaptable payment methods to comprehensive tax management, ensuring businesses engaging gig workers remain compliant.

Self-service portals are gaining prominence in this evolving landscape. Gig workers increasingly seek seamless access to their payment records, tax forms, and other payroll specifics. Recognizing this, payroll service providers are revamping their portals. These updates prioritize flexibility, mobile accessibility, and customizable features, aligning with the diverse preferences of gig workers.

Conventional payroll pricing structures, designed for more predictable workloads, often fall short for gig workers. To bridge this gap, payroll service providers are rolling out innovative pricing models. These new approaches might include on-demand services, "pay-as-you-go" options, or flat fees tailored for specific payroll tasks.

Data Security and Cloud Solutions Propel Growth in the US Payroll Services Market

Data security is a paramount concern driving the US payroll services market as businesses recognize the critical importance of safeguarding sensitive employee information from cyber threats, data breaches, and unauthorized access. Payroll service providers manage a wealth of sensitive employee data, from social security numbers to banking details. Providers prioritize robust data security because of the risks, such as identity theft and financial fraud. This includes measures like encryption, secure data centers, and stringent access controls.

Adhering to data protection regulations is paramount for payroll service providers. In the United States, regulations like the GDPR and CCPA are pivotal. Compliance not only safeguards sensitive data but also shields businesses from legal and financial repercussions.

Furthermore, the industry's pivot toward cloud-based payroll solutions underscores the need for secure, scalable infrastructure. With features like automated backups and real-time monitoring, cloud platforms bolster data protection, reducing the risk of data loss or downtime.

United States Payroll Services Industry Overview

The US payroll services market is highly competitive and fragmented, with several key players vying for market share. Major competitors in the market include ADP, Paychex, Intuit (QuickBooks), TriNet, and Gusto. These established providers leverage advanced technology, robust security measures, and regulatory compliance expertise to attract clients seeking reliable payroll processing and HR services.
